The prefix and suffix settings of barcode scanner are usually to automatically add specific characters or data when scanning barcodes to meet specific application requirements. The following is a clear step and instruction for setting the prefix and suffix of the barcode scanner:
1. Add prefix
Scan the add prefix barcode: First, you need to find and scan the "add prefix" barcode provided in the barcode scanner manual or software.
Find the character number: Find the prefix character to be added and its corresponding number in the ASCII table. For example, if the prefix is "#", its corresponding hexadecimal number may be "23".
Scan the data setting code: If the prefix character number is a two-digit hexadecimal number (such as "23"), you need to convert it into two separate values (high and low).
Use the barcode scanner to scan the corresponding data setting code. For "23H", you may need to scan "NO#2" (representing the high bit) first, and then scan "NO#3" (representing the low bit).
Allow prefix output: Finally, scan the "Allow prefix output" barcode to confirm that the prefix setting is successful.
2. Add suffix
Scan the add suffix barcode: Find and scan the "add suffix" barcode.
Find character number: Find the suffix character to be added and its corresponding number in the ASCII table.
Scan data setting code: Similar to the prefix setting, convert the number of the suffix character into two independent values and scan them with a barcode scanner.
Allow suffix output: Scan the "allow suffix output" barcode to confirm that the suffix setting is successful.
3. Notes
Manual reference: Different barcode scanner brands and models may have different setting methods and barcodes. Therefore, it is recommended to refer to the user manual of the specific device or contact the device manufacturer for an accurate setting guide.
ASCII table: The ASCII table is used to map characters to their corresponding numerical values (usually hexadecimal numbers). You need to know how to find the number of a specific character in order to correctly set the prefix and suffix.
Save settings: After completing the prefix and suffix settings, make sure to save the settings to prevent the settings from being lost after the device is restarted.
Test verification: Before formal use, be sure to perform a test verification to ensure that the prefix and suffix are correctly set and working properly.
